Default Ungrouping a mesh?

Hi.
I am creating models with AC3D and exporting them as a .obg to use them into a game.
I need to create a rectangular surface divided into squares ( 100 x 100 f.e.) to use the same texture in each one of them.
I tried doing it with a 100x100 mesh, and inserting one texture on it, then setting it to repeat 100x100 times.

Then the problem comes:
I have on the screan exactly what I need, but when I export it to .obj, the texture coordinates are written as:
vt 0.02 0.98
vt 0.02 1
...
So, every mesh square is a little portion of the whole texture, which is set to be seen only once.
Obviously, when I import it in my game, the floor looks like an enormous tile, which is not what I pretended.
I also tried, then, to ungroup the mesh, so I can set the squares as individual objects, but it seems that it is not possible.
May any of the two things be any kind of bug? I mean, shoud it be an other way to do it, or maybe this is the way and it doesn't work when it should?
